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Chassen Road to Carshalton start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Chassen Road to Carshalton start from £79.80 one way, or £114.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Chassen Road to Carshalton are available for £201.60 one way, or £403.20 return

Station Facilities and Ticketing Services

Chassen Road Station is designed to provide travelers with essential services despite its compact size. The ticket office is operational from Monday to Friday, 6:55 AM to 10:00 AM, aligning with the peak commuting hours. You’ll be pleased to find ticket machines that support online purchase collection, including accessible options to cater to all passengers. While smartcards are issued here, please note that there are no smartcard validators on-site.

In terms of accessibility, Chassen Road is a Category B station, which means that it offers step-free access via ramps. Unfortunately, amenities like wa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ment facilities are unavailable. However, you can relax in the seating areas while you wait. For passengers needing extra assistance, staff help is accessible Monday to Friday, although it's best to arrange assistance in advance. You can plan your journey using the Passenger Assist service if you need any specialized support.

Navigating Your Journey with Transportation Links

While Chassen Road might not have extensive public transport options at its doorstep, it remains reasonably connected. If you’re looking for bus services, the nearest bus stop serving the rail replacement bus service is located beside Flixton Girls' School on Flixton Road. For those considering taxis, pre-booking is a convenient option, and services like Cab4You can facilitate bookings. Please note, however, that the station itself does not offer nearby bus stops or cycling facilities.

Facilities and Amenities

Carshalton station provides a range of facilities to ensure a smooth and comfortable journey. The ticket office operates with generous hours throughout the week, coupled with ticket machines for quick and easy purchases. For those picking up tickets bought online, these can conveniently be collected from the ticket machine, which also accommodates discounts for Disabled Persons Railcard holders.

Accessibility is a priority here. The station offers step-free access through lifts across all platforms, making it a Category A station. For assistance, there is a help point on the platforms and a staffed ramp to facilitate train access. Although there are no waiting rooms or wheelchairs available, seating areas are provided for passenger comfort.

Transport Links

Getting to and from Carshalton station is hassle-free, with various transport links available. The station boasts a robust network of bus services that connect travelers to the local area and beyond. Details regarding the location of rail replacement buses can be accessed via station information, ensuring that even during service disruptions, your journey continues smoothly.
